Bently Nevada 330730-040-02-00 3300 XL 11 mm Extension Cable
Product Introduction
The 330730-040-02-00 serves as an essential component in the 3300 XL 11 mm monitoring system. This extension cable connects the proximity probe to the Proximitor Sensor, enabling accurate vibration and position measurements. Manufactured in the U.S.A., this model features a 4.0-meter length and a standard cable configuration with a connector protector. Additionally, its 75 Ω triaxial design with FEP insulation delivers superior signal integrity. Therefore, it suits critical applications in turbines, compressors, and pumps across power generation and oil and gas industries.
Technical Specifications
This 330730-040-02-00 cable uses a 75 Ω triaxial design with fluoroethylene propylene (FEP) insulation. The center conductor offers a DC resistance of 1.0 ± 0.25 ohms over the 4.0-meter length. Meanwhile, the coaxial conductor resistance measures 0.3 ± 0.1 ohms. Additionally, the typical capacitance is 69.9 pF/m (21.3 pF/ft), which minimizes signal degradation. The connector is made from gold-plated brass, ensuring a secure and corrosion-resistant connection.
Furthermore, the cable's linear range spans 4.0 mm (160 mils). It begins at approximately 0.5 mm (20 mils) from the target and extends from 0.5 to 4.5 mm (20 to 180 mils). This range corresponds to a voltage output of approximately -1 to -17 Vdc. The extended Deviation from Straight Line (DSL) range reaches from 0.5 to 5.0 mm (20 to 200 mils), producing -1 to -19 Vdc. However, the extended DSL range does not apply when using zener barriers. The recommended gap setting for optimal performance is 2.5 mm (100 mils).
The Incremental Scale Factor (ISF) is 3.94 V/mm (100 mV/mil) with a ±10% tolerance. This includes interchangeability error when measured in 0.5 mm (20 mil) increments over the 4.0 mm linear range. Consequently, the 330730-040-02-00 delivers consistent and reliable measurement data.
Mechanical and Environmental Parameters
The cable's construction emphasizes durability and protection. The optional flexible AISI 302 SST armor with an FEP outer jacket provides excellent mechanical and chemical resistance. The standard configuration includes a connector protector, which offers additional protection in humid or moist environments. For installations without connector protectors, silicone tape is provided with each extension cable. However, silicone tape is not recommended in applications where the probe-to-extension cable connection will be exposed to turbine oil.
The tensile strength rating is 330 N (75 pounds) from probe case to probe lead, and 270 N (60 pounds) from probe lead to extension cable connectors. These high ratings prevent accidental disconnections during operation or maintenance. The operating and storage temperature range extends from -52°C to +177°C (-62°F to +351°F), accommodating extreme industrial conditions.
Additionally, the 330730-040-02-00 can be ordered with a FluidLoc cable option. This option prevents oil and other liquids from leaking out of the machine through the cable's interior. The 3300 XL 11 mm probe also comes standard with a locknut featuring pre-drilled safety wire holes, enhancing installation security.
Installation Guidelines
Proper installation of the 330730-040-02-00 requires careful attention to system length requirements. The total length of the probe and extension cable must equal the specified Proximitor Sensor total length of 5 or 9 meters. This ensures accurate system calibration and optimal performance. For field wiring, we recommend using a three-conductor shielded triad cable. The maximum allowable distance between the 3300 XL Proximitor Sensor and the monitor is 305 meters (1,000 feet). However, please consult the frequency response graph for signal rolloff details when using longer field wiring lengths.
When installing the cable, ensure the connector protector is properly seated to maintain environmental protection. If using silicone tape instead of the connector protector, wrap it securely around the connection point. Nevertheless, avoid using silicone tape in turbine oil exposure applications. The cable weight is 45 g/m (0.5 oz/ft) for standard cable and 140 g/m (1.5 oz/ft) for armored cable. Total weight for the 4.0-meter armored version is 0.56 kg.

Frequently Asked Questions
1. What is the exact length of this 330730-040-02-00 cable?
This model has a length of exactly 4.0 meters, which is equivalent to 13.1 feet.
2. What system lengths are supported by the 330730-040-02-00?
This cable supports system lengths of 5 or 9 meters when combined with the appropriate probe and Proximitor Sensor.
3. Does the 330730-040-02-00 include a connector protector?
Yes. The "02" option indicates a standard cable with a connector protector, which provides additional environmental protection in humid or moist conditions.
4. Can I use silicone tape instead of the connector protector?
Yes. Silicone tape is provided with each extension cable. However, avoid using it in applications where the connection will be exposed to turbine oil.
5. What is the FluidLoc cable option for the 330730-040-02-00?
The FluidLoc option prevents oil and other liquids from leaking out of the machine through the cable's interior, providing additional sealing protection.
